WinCDEmu: A Free and Open Source Alternative to PowerISO

PowerISO is a popular software that allows you to create, edit, compress, encrypt, split, and mount ISO files. However, it is not free and requires a license key to use all of its features. If you are looking for a free and open source alternative to PowerISO, you might want to try WinCDEmu.

WinCDEmu is an open source software that lets you mount optical disc images by simply clicking on them in Windows Explorer. You can mount ISO, CUE, NRG, MDS/MDF, CCD, IMG files and many other formats. You can also create ISO images from your discs with a few clicks.

How to Download WinCDEmu

To download WinCDEmu, you can visit its official website and click on the "Download" button. You will be redirected to a page where you can choose the version of WinCDEmu that suits your Windows operating system. The download size is about 2 MB.

Alternatively, you can also download WinCDEmu from PortableApps.com, which offers a portable version of WinCDEmu that you can run from a USB stick or any other removable device without installation.

How to Use WinCDEmu

Using WinCDEmu is very easy and intuitive. After downloading and installing WinCDEmu (or running the portable version), you can simply double-click on any disc image file that you want to mount. A dialog box will appear asking you to select a drive letter for the virtual drive. You can choose any available letter or let WinCDEmu assign one automatically. Then click "OK" and the disc image will be mounted as a virtual drive.

You can access the mounted disc image from Windows Explorer or any other program that supports optical drives. You can also eject the disc image by right-clicking on the virtual drive icon and selecting "Eject".

If you want to create an ISO image from your physical disc, you can insert the disc into your optical drive and right-click on it in Windows Explorer. Then select "Create ISO image" from the WinCDEmu context menu. A dialog box will appear asking you to choose a destination folder and a file name for the ISO image. You can also adjust some settings such as compression level and volume label. Then click "OK" and WinCDEmu will start creating the ISO image.

Why Choose WinCDEmu as a Free Alternative to PowerISO

WinCDEmu has many advantages over PowerISO as a free alternative. Some of them are:

    • WinCDEmu is free and open source, which means you don't have to pay any license fee or deal with any ads or malware.
    • WinCDEmu is lightweight and portable, which means it consumes less device resources and can be used without installation.
    • WinCDEmu supports multiple languages and multiple formats, which means it can handle various disc image files and cater to different user preferences.
    • WinCDEmu is easy and simple to use, which means it has a user-friendly interface and requires minimal configuration.

    WinCDEmu is a great free alternative to PowerISO for anyone who needs a simple and reliable tool to mount or create disc images. You can download it from its official website or PortableApps.com and start using it right away.
